There are several reasons why your PS4 might be disconnecting from Wi-Fi. Here are some of the most common causes:
Weak Wi-Fi signal: If your PS4 is too far away from your router, the Wi-Fi signal strength will be weak, which can cause frequent disconnections. Try moving your PS4 closer to your router to see if that resolves the issue. You can also try using a Wi-Fi extender to boost the signal strength.
Interference: There are many things that can interfere with Wi-Fi signals, such as other electronic devices, thick walls, and metal objects. If your PS4 is near any of these things, it could be causing the disconnections. Try moving your PS4 away from these potential sources of interference.
Router issues: There might be something wrong with your router that is causing it to drop connections. To rule this out, try restarting your router by unplugging it from the power outlet for 30 seconds and then plugging it back in. If the problem persists, you may need to contact your internet service provider (ISP) for further assistance.
Software issues: In rare cases, software glitches or bugs in the PS4's firmware can cause Wi-Fi connection issues. To check for software updates, go to Settings > System Software > System Update. If an update is available, download and install it.
DNS settings: The DNS (Domain Name System) is what translates websites' names into IP addresses that your PS4 can understand. If your PS4's DNS settings are incorrect, it can cause connection problems. You can try changing your PS4's DNS settings to use Google's public DNS servers (8.8.8.8 and 8.8.4.4).
If you have tried all of these troubleshooting tips and your PS4 is still disconnecting from Wi-Fi, you may need to contact Sony customer support for further assistance.
